Intel Xeon E5620 vs Intel Xeon X5680

Differences

Reasons to consider the Intel Xeon E5620

  • Around 63% lower typical power consumption: 80 Watt vs 130 Watt
  • Around 10% better performance in C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- Ocean Surface Simulation (Frames/s): 62.536 vs 56.943
Specifications (specs)
Thermal Design Power (TDP) 80 Watt vs 130 Watt
Benchmarks
C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- Ocean Surface Simulation (Frames/s) 62.536 vs 56.943

Reasons to consider the Intel Xeon X5680

  • 2 more cores, run more applications at once: 6 vs 4
  • 4 more threads: 12 vs 8
  • Around 35% higher clock speed: 3.60 GHz vs 2.66 GHz
  • Around 1% higher maximum core temperature: 78.5°C vs 77.6°C
  • Around 50% more L1 cache; more data can be stored in the L1 cache for quick access later
  • Around 50% more L2 cache; more data can be stored in the L2 cache for quick access later
  • Around 47% better performance in PassMark - Single thread mark: 1610 vs 1098
  • Around 92% better performance in PassMark - CPU mark: 12582 vs 6553
  • Around 37% better performance in Geekbench 4 - Single Core: 605 vs 442
  • Around 64% better performance in Geekbench 4 - Multi-Core: 3440 vs 2092
  • Around 99% better performance in C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- Face Detection (mPixels/s): 3.082 vs 1.552
  • Around 47% better performance in C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- T-Rex (Frames/s): 0.691 vs 0.469
  • Around 93% better performance in C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- Video Composition (Frames/s): 4.939 vs 2.559
  • 2x better performance in CompuBench 1.5 Desktop - Bitcoin Mining (mHash/s): 15.109 vs 7.383

Compare specifications (specs)

Intel Xeon E5620 Intel Xeon X5680

Essentials

Architecture codename Westmere EP Westmere EP
Launch date March 2010 February 2010
Launch price (MSRP) $35 $172
Place in performance rating 2678 2319
Price now $25.99 $161.63
Processor Number E5620 X5680
Series Legacy Intel® Xeon® Processors Legacy Intel® Xeon® Processors
Status Launched Discontinued
Value for money (0-100) 55.06 15.60
Vertical segment Server Server

Performance

64 bit support
Base frequency 2.40 GHz 3.33 GHz
Bus Speed 5.86 GT/s QPI 6.4 GT/s QPI
Die size 239 mm 239 mm
L1 cache 64 KB (per core) 64 KB (per core)
L2 cache 256 KB (per core) 256 KB (per core)
L3 cache 12288 KB (shared) 12288 KB (shared)
Manufacturing process technology 32 nm 32 nm
Maximum core temperature 77.6°C 78.5°C
Maximum frequency 2.66 GHz 3.60 GHz
Number of cores 4 6
Number of QPI Links 2 2
Number of threads 8 12
Transistor count 1170 million 1170 million
VID voltage range 0.750V-1.350V 0.750V-1.350V

Memory

ECC memory support
Max memory channels 3 3
Maximum memory bandwidth 25.6 GB/s 32 GB/s
Maximum memory size 288 GB 288 GB
Supported memory types DDR3 800/1066 DDR3 800/1066/1333

Compatibility

Low Halogen Options Available
Max number of CPUs in a configuration 2 2
Package Size 42.5mm X 45mm 42.5mm x 45mm
Sockets supported FCLGA1366 FCLGA1366
Thermal Design Power (TDP) 80 Watt 130 Watt
